My parents have just had a toilet made under the stairs, my friend who is an electrician disconnected the old 9200 panel. I am just wondering what panel you guys would reccomend me to buy? I am aware we may need to change the PRI sensors and door magnets etc. I would like the new system to be hardwired as I beleve we can use all the existing wires? June 20, 201411 yr comment_386109 Well there are plenty of options if you want an on board keypad then you can get if you want another scantronic then a 9448 would be ok or a gardtec but if you want a separate keypad (rkp) then scantronic, pyronix, honeywell galaxy, gardtec and texecom all make good stuff so use the makes from this post and look around and the pir's will be ok if they work.
